Diagnosis
If you've noticed that you're losing focus at work, menacopt.com school or relationships you might want to seek out a diagnosis of adult ADHD. Although it may seem like a major issue it can be, a diagnosis could aid you in taking control of your life.
A health professional can make the ADHD test diagnosis based upon a thorough medical and mental health history, as well as current symptoms that match or exceed diagnostic criteria for this disorder. The doctor must also assess the patient's capacity to function normally in various spheres, including work, school, and social interactions.
The clinician will use the symptoms listed in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fifth Edition (DSM-5) to diagnose the person. These symptoms include inattentiveness and hyperactivity.
In addition, the person should have experienced at least one of these symptoms before the age of 12. They must have caused trouble in more than one area.
Many adults are unable to recall their childhood symptoms. This is why it's important to interview a specialist who has knowledge of their family history. This could include their parents, siblings or close family members.
It is vital that the person be honest about their condition and how they impact their daily lives. If you're not truthful with your doctor they might not be able to accurately determine your symptoms and arrive at a valid diagnosis.
As part of the test, the expert will require you to fill out an assessment called the ASRS-v1.1. This will comprise questions about your symptoms, how they impact your life, as well as the treatment you have tried.
If the doctor believes you may have adult ADHD, they may recommend further testing. The tests could involve an electronic task to measure the ability to focus and control impulses. They also attempt to figure out whether you suffer from any other disorder that could be contributing to the symptoms you are experiencing, such as depression or anxiety.
In addition to the physical tests In addition to the physical tests, a specialist will conduct a thorough interview with you to get more information about your health issues and how they impact your life. They will also examine your school records and talk to people who knew you well as a child like your teachers and parents.
